body {
	background-color: #ffffff;
	background-repeat:repeat;
	background-image:url(/pictures/bgfade.jpg);
	text-align: center;
	color: #000000;
	font-family:Arial, Helvetica, sans-serif;
	margin: 0px;
}
.container{
	width: 990px;
	background-image:url(/pictures/v1/backrpt.jpg);
	background-repeat:repeat-y;
	background-position:center;
	margin-top:10px;
}
.head{

}
/*.side-shadow-l {background: url(/images/side-shadow-l.png) 0 0 repeat-y;margin-left: -20px;padding-left: 20px;}
.side-shadow-r {background: url(/images/side-shadow-r.png) 100% 0 repeat-y;margin-right: -20px;padding-right: 20px;}*/
.main{
	text-align: left;
	background-image:url(/pictures/mainback.jpg);
	background-repeat:repeat-y;
	min-height: 550px;
	display:table-cell;
	clear: both;
	border-radius: 20px 20px 20px 20px;
	-moz-border-radius: 20px 20px 20px 20px;
	box-shadow: 3px 3px 3px #333333;
	-moz-box-shadow: 3px 3px 3px #333333;
}
.maintable{
	width: 80%;
}
.box{
	border: solid #000000 2px;
	width: 32%;
	margin: 4px;
	background-color:#FFFFFF;
	height: 250px;
	float: left;
	vertical-align: middle;
	text-align: center;
}
.box img{
	vertical-align: middle;
	text-align: center;
	width: 100%;
}
.r{
	float: right;
	clear: right;
}
.l{
	float: left;
	clear: left;
	margin-left: 5px;
}
.footer{
	background-image:url(/pictures/footer.png);
	background-repeat:no-repeat;
	clear: both;
	border-radius: 0px 0px 20px 20px;
	-moz-border-radius: 0px 0px 20px 20px;
}
.copy{
	color: #000000;
	text-align: right;
	font-size: 12px;
	margin-top:10px;
}
.copy a:link, .copy a:visited{
	color: #000066;
}
.lined{
	border-top:1px #006600 solid;
}
.header{
	border-radius: 20px 20px 0px 0px;
	-moz-border-radius: 20px 20px 0px 0px;
}
.middle{
	text-align: center;
	border: solid #006600 1px;
	background-color:#FFFFFF;
	margin: 15px;
	height: 100px;
	width: 95%;
	background-repeat:no-repeat;
	background-position:center;
}
.head table
{
	
}
table, tr, td{

}
.tel{
	
}
.notice{

}
.spacer{
	visibility: hidden;
}
.notice .spacer{
	visibility: visible;
	display: block;
}
.doive2, .list, .gridbox{
	background-color:#ffffff;
	padding: 5px;
	border: 1px solid #006600;
	vertical-align:middle;
	width: 95%;
}
.grid table{
	padding-right: 6px;
	padding-top: 6px;
}
.grid{
	border-bottom: solid 1px #006600;
	padding-top: 10px;
}
.list th {
	background-repeat:repeat;
	color:#000000;
	padding: 5px;
	border-bottom: solid 1px #000000;
	text-align: left;
	font-size:12px;
}
.gridname{
	background-repeat:repeat;
	background-color:#006600;
	color:#FFFFFF;
	padding: 5px;
	text-align: left;
	font-size:12px;
}
.gridname{
	padding: 5px;
	text-align: center;
	font-size: 12px;
	height: 40px;
	vertical-align:middle;
}
.doive2 td, .list td{
	height: 30px;
	vertical-align:top;
	padding: 3px;
	font-size:12px;
	border-bottom: dotted 1px black;
}
.minimenu img{
	width: 75px;
	height: 75px;
}
.minimenu td{

}
.rightbox{
	float: right;
	width: 264px;
	text-align: right;
	margin-left: 10px;
}
.centrebox{
	float:right;
	display:table-cell;
	width: 705px;
}
.centrebox h1{
	margin-top: 0px;
	padding-top: 10px;
}
.catmenu {
	margin-top: 5px;
	border: solid 1px #006600;
	padding: 5px;
}
.catmenu .header{
	margin-top: 0px;
}
.loginbox {

}
.loginbox p{

}
.gridpic{
	float:left; 
	width: 150px; 
	height: 160px; 
	text-align:left;
}
.gridpic img{
	border: solid #003300 1px;
}
.shortdesc{
	font-size: 12px;
}
h3{
	color:#000033;
	font-size:18px;
	line-height: 20px;
}
h4{
	color:#006600;
	margin-bottom: 0px;
	margin-top:0px;
	font-size: 16px;
}
h3.header a, h3.header{
	color:#003300;
	font-size:18px;
}
.cat p, .cat div{

}
.cat a{

}
.cat a:link, .cat a:visited{

}
.cat a:hover{

}
.mainmenubar{
	width: 269px;
	float: left;
	margin-right: 10px;
}
.rrp{
color:#FF6666;
text-decoration:line-through;
font-weight: bold;
}
.gridtitle{
	font-size: 1.1em;
	font-weight: bold;
	text-transform:uppercase;
}
.bigprice{
	color: #FF0000;
	font-size: 2em;
}
.smallprice{
	color:#000000;
	font-size: 1.4em;
}
.rightboxes{
	float: right;
	width: 95%;
	margin-left: 5px;
	padding: 10px;
}
.rightboxestd{
	width: 250px;
}
.cartbox{
	width: 95%; 
	border: dashed #006600 1px; 
	background-color:#ffffff;
	margin-bottom:10px;
	clear: right;
}
.cartbox h3{
	margin-top: 0px;
	margin-bottom: 0px;
	color:#003300;
	border-bottom: 1px solid #003300;
	background-image: url(/pictures/v1/cart.jpg);
	background-repeat: no-repeat;
	background-position:left;
	padding-left: 40px;
	padding-top: 10px;
}
.centrebox{
	padding-right: 5px;
}
.centreboxtd{
	padding-right: 5px;
}
.doive3, .list{
	vertical-align:top;
	padding: 4px;
	border: solid 1px #000000;
	background-color:#FFFFFF;
}
.cartitems{

}
td{
	vertical-align: top;
	text-align: left;
}
.tee td{
	padding: 0px;
}
.greybox{
	background-color:#CCCCCC;
}
sup{
	font-size: 0.8em;
}
.toplink{
	background-image: url("/pictures/header-snow2.png");
	background-position:top;
	background-repeat: no-repeat;
	height:362px;
	width:990px;
	display:block;
	border-radius: 20px 20px 0px 0px;
	-moz-border-radius: 20px 20px 0px 0px;
	margin-top:0px;
	padding:0px;
}
h1.head, p.head{
	margin:0px;
	padding:0px;
}
h1.head a span, p.head a span{
	display:none;
}
#sidemenu{
	margin:0px;
	padding:0px;
	list-style:none;
}
#sidemenu li{
	margin:0px;
	padding:0px;
	list-style:none;
}
#sidemenu a{
	display:block;
	text-decoration:none;
}
#sidemenu a span{
	display:none;
}
#menu-home{
	background-image: url(/pictures/menu-1-home-snow2.jpg);
	width: 269px;
	height: 31px;
}
#menu-home:hover{
	background-image: url(/pictures/menu-1-home-snow2-up.jpg);
}
#menu-news{
	background-image: url(/pictures/menu-2-news-snow2.jpg);
	width: 269px;
	height: 26px;
}
#menu-news:hover{
	background-image: url(/pictures/menu-2-news-snow2-up.jpg);
}
#menu-downloads{
	background-image: url(/pictures/menu-3-downloads.jpg);
	width: 269px;
	height: 31px;
}
#menu-downloads:hover{
	background-image: url(/pictures/menu-3-downloads-up.jpg);
}
#menu-accom{
	background-image: url(/pictures/menu-4-accom.jpg);
	width: 269px;
	height: 29px;
}
#menu-accom:hover{
	background-image: url(/pictures/menu-4-accom-up.jpg);
}
#menu-mainhouse{
	background-image: url(/pictures/menu-4a-mainhouse.jpg);
	width: 269px;
	height: 25px;
}
#menu-mainhouse:hover{
	background-image: url(/pictures/menu-4a-mainhouse-up.jpg);
}
#menu-potters{
	background-image: url(/pictures/menu-4b-potters.jpg);
	width: 269px;
	height: 27px;
}
#menu-potters:hover{
	background-image: url(/pictures/menu-4b-potters-up.jpg);
}
#menu-ebenezer{
	background-image: url(/pictures/menu-4c-ebenezer.jpg);
	width: 269px;
	height: 26px;
}
#menu-ebenezer:hover{
	background-image: url(/pictures/menu-4c-ebenezer-up.jpg);
}
#menu-dayconf{
	background-image: url(/pictures/menu-5-dayconf.jpg);
	width: 269px;
	height: 26px;
}
#menu-dayconf:hover{
	background-image: url(/pictures/menu-5-dayconf-up.jpg);
}
#menu-schools{
	background-image: url(/pictures/menu-5a-schools.jpg);
	width: 269px;
	height: 29px;
}
#menu-schools:hover{
	background-image: url(/pictures/menu-5a-schools-up.jpg);
}
#menu-leisure{
	background-image: url(/pictures/menu-6-leisure.jpg);
	width: 269px;
	height: 27px;
}
#menu-leisure:hover{
	background-image: url(/pictures/menu-6-leisure-up.jpg);
}
#menu-pricing{
	background-image: url(/pictures/menu-9-pricing.jpg);
	width: 269px;
	height: 29px;
}
#menu-pricing:hover{
	background-image: url(/pictures/menu-9-pricing-up.jpg);
}
#menu-directions{
	background-image: url(/pictures/menu-11-directions.jpg);
	width: 269px;
	height: 31px;
}
#menu-directions:hover{
	background-image: url(/pictures/menu-11-directions-up.jpg);
}
#menu-gallery{
	background-image: url(/pictures/menu-12-gallery.jpg);
	width: 269px;
	height: 29px;
}
#menu-gallery:hover{
	background-image: url(/pictures/menu-12-gallery-up.jpg);
}
#menu-care{
	background-image: url(/pictures/menu-8-care.jpg);
	width: 269px;
	height: 27px;
}
#menu-care:hover{
	background-image: url(/pictures/menu-8-care-up.jpg);
}
#menu-jobs{
	background-image: url(/pictures/menu-10-jobs.jpg);
	width: 269px;
	height: 31px;
}
#menu-jobs:hover{
	background-image: url(/pictures/menu-10-jobs-up.jpg);
}
#menu-sheltered{
	background-image: url(/pictures/menu-7-sheltered.jpg);
	width: 269px;
	height: 32px;
}
#menu-sheltered:hover{
	background-image: url(/pictures/menu-7-sheltered-up.jpg);
}
#menu-contact{
	background-image: url(/pictures/menu-13-contact.jpg);
	width: 269px;
	height: 27px;
}
#menu-contact:hover{
	background-image: url(/pictures/menu-13-contact-up.jpg);
}


